As in the previous lesson, hand-to-hand sticking is applied on the drum set, now with accents that move away from the downbeat for a more challenging execution. The bass drum supports the accents when cymbals are used, while the hi-hat keeps time — pay special attention to the coordination between bass drum and hi-hat, and between bass drum and hands. Separate the hands if it helps you focus on the motion of each (Supplement 19A). Once the hands function in a disciplined manner, add the feet: apply the ostinato patterns from previous lessons, choosing either one ostinato to apply across the hand phrases or one hand phrase to apply across several ostinatos — the eventual goal is working through every combination (Supplement 19C for 4/4 foot ostinatos, and 19D for 12/8).
